Patent number: 7455459Abstract: An oil lubricated rotating hub (14) and stationary spindle (12) assembly includes an oil bath seal (16, 16?) for establishing a dynamic sealing interface between the hub (14) and spindle (12). A wheel sensor assembly includes a variable reluctance senor (54) targeted at an encoder ring (56, 56?) which is integrated into the oil bath seal (16, 16?). The encoder ring (56, 56?) is of the permanent magnet type including a plurality of magnetically polarized sectors alternating between North and South polarities. The use of an encoder style target (56, 56?) in combination with a variable reluctance sensor (54) enables improved slow speed sensing with relatively large air gap spacing between the exposed (58, 58?) of the encoder ring (56, 56?) and the head of the VR sensor (54). Furthermore, the encoder ring (56, 56?) enables use of less expensive, lighter materials for the oil bath seal carrier (20, 20?).Type: GrantFiled: March 9, 2006Date of Patent: November 25, 2008Assignee: Federal Mogul World Wide, Inc.Inventors: David M Toth, Gerald A Greca, Michael J Anderson

Patent number: 7435004Abstract: A method for predicting bearing failure, wherein the bearing includes an inner race, an outer race, and a plurality of rolling elements between the inner and outer race. The method includes coupling a sensor assembly to the outer race, the sensor assembly including at least one temperature sensor and at least one acoustic sensor, generating a bearing performance model based on an initial signal received from the sensor assembly, receiving a second signal from the sensor assembly, and comparing the second signal to the bearing performance model to predict a bearing failure.Type: GrantFiled: September 6, 2006Date of Patent: October 14, 2008Assignee: General Electric CompanyInventors: Anant Pal Singh, Larry Jay Sexton

Publication number: 20080144985Abstract: An automotive vehicle has road wheels that are coupled to suspension uprights of the vehicle through wheel ends that have the capacity to monitor lateral loads that act on the road wheels at tire patches where the road wheels contact a road surface. Each wheel end offsets displacements that would be produced within the wheel end by vertical loads with displacements that would be produced by moments induced by the vertical loads, so that the remaining displacements within the wheel end reflect essentially lateral loads exerted at the tire patch. The wheel end contains a sensor and a target that the sensor monitors to detect the presence and magnitude of the displacements and hence the magnitude and direction of the lateral force at the tire patch. The sensor may also monitor angular velocity, angular position, and temperature.Type: ApplicationFiled: September 11, 2007Publication date: June 19, 2008Applicant: THE TIMKEN COMPANYInventors: Mark A.
